Output 6b58c18b5bbfecece54559ea38c1a9fa6542d0d89f705adb0220c11c6a3dd3e1:6

value
10586209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e899e894868adab596232ff149ed393a401489 OP_EQUAL
address
MAuAVz1qPxBtHE8q27tNdZ7hWr3Nn9oV23
transaction
6b58c18b5bbfecece54559ea38c1a9fa6542d0d89f705adb0220c11c6a3dd3e1
spent
true